Type
ORACLE
Validation date
2024-09-26 08:26: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01378,
    "usd": 0.01537
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001D0F2AB4FB61277683050969C7C411B6B0A84F51581CB3D0DBC95BBFA7CF6DB69

Previous signature

3D7C73188CA975370CF788A646AB67246AF7965A415CDAD9230E4D058CC4E7F959E5137A55A1C84A3BF517706AC95AC17ACF44AB69E494547AE558F726391E0B

Origin signature

3045022100A7AFC51DAA7C2C9A1C99A4B63A83E2C8624404A1AD845BE2D0C426AFD28C53210220271CA6A639D3B970BCF831A5552A5A69E5644422AA056E8956C0F41C7930372F

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

004DB65EC2FEA5AC68728E945ECA8B6122B9B50EB95985E9BC2868270A6141E05C

Coordinator signature

A69536FACF42E6949184C70627921DD7BBD0F958188F8DC40391E7B1EE08F7380FE79E4CC763D13B8007295A8D73E01959EAC26AEB09A1B871C860BFAE9F7508

Validator #1 public key

00012A70C3888F5CBD811F5E45AD85E660AFB4F6AA982C41433AE63814642DB3D283

Validator #1 signature

35438082F6D646E1B021F175E7E02339CD8CDF3E9BEBDC85356956AB711038AEDBF2DBF75240714F27EEB58586BDDC429465C79CB14BCD62829B7884C6D43A0F

Validator #2 public key

0001A1E702652C3DBD4CD9FCB5896672A42A90DFC3B1EA9A266103D07EEBF651B1A2

Validator #2 signature

5FF8A0800F5A1C682B0A56E9E84863289541CECD05FD6D4B2AE5386976360B9B27F66D22B203F0A613C37A108E5C50C1B8700B8DEED60706DE38535C590BF105